Output 33f01086d9b618614c42b3859320901a6de20f5d39d47821e488fc5d1ea51e2c:0

value
6086949
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d358800edeab0e5948274ce53da103aeee45a639 OP_EQUAL
address
3LxWX87qQxWFvX2kscS1w3er4pLR8zW7zZ
transaction
33f01086d9b618614c42b3859320901a6de20f5d39d47821e488fc5d1ea51e2c
spent
true